Q.

though the room is made dark and making the baby sleep baby wakes up Immediately with in 40 mins and my baby is 15 months old

If your 15-month-old baby is having trouble sleeping and wakes up frequently even in a darkened room, it could be due to several factors: 1. **Sleep Environment**: Ensure the room is quiet and at a comfortable temperature. Sometimes, white noise machines can help babies stay asleep. 2. **Bedtime Routine**: Establish a consistent bedtime routine to signal that it’s time to sleep. This might include activities like a warm bath, reading a book, or singing a lullaby. 3. **Nap Schedule**: Ensure that daytime naps are not too close to bedtime. Overnaps or inconsistent nap schedules can affect nighttime sleep. 4. **Comfort**: Check if the baby’s bedding and pajamas are comfortable and not too warm or cold. 5. **Health Issues**: Consider if there might be any underlying health issues affecting sleep, like teething or digestive issues. If the problem persists, it’s a good idea to discuss it with your pediatrician to rule out any medical concerns and to get personalized advice.
